There are plenty of times in Star Wars Outlaws where you must make choices on the fly. If you’re wondering what to say in Mirogana, let me answer: Should you sell Nix for twenty credits or say not for sale in Star Wars Outlaws?

Should you sell Nix to the Cook in Star Wars Outlaws?

There’s an overzealous cook in Mirogana who asks if they can use Nix as an ingredient in their dishes. You’ll be relieved to learn that the outcome is the same regardless of your answer.

That said, as I’m sure at least 90% of you said, “No, he’s not for sale.” Here’s what happens if you go with the other option.

Kay suggests she’ll sell Nix for 20 Credits, and Nix whimpers, promptly hops on the table, and plays dead.

The shopkeeper is clearly unimpressed and says, “No, no, no, give me the meat first, can’t have him running off.”

Kay replies that it works half the time, and the Cook retorts, “Must think I was born yesterday.”

What happens if you refuse the Cook’s offer in Star Wars Outlaws?

On the off chance that you tried to turn your companion into a meal, here’s what happens if you choose “He’s not for sale.”

If you refuse his offer, the Cook offers a portion on the house, and Kay simply replies, “Careful, he bites.” Regardless of what you say, there are no secret rewards or repercussions.

There are many choices like this in Star Wars Outlaws, and the vast majority are inconsequential, besides a few lost Credits here and there. Unfortunately, you can never tell when these events will crop up, and the game typically auto-saves immediately after, so you cannot try the other outcome.

I recommend saving your game frequently if you want to see all the different choices. This way, you can use your own save states without losing too much progress.
